This semi-rare dahlia was introduced in 1999 and isn't widely found for sale anymore. The petals look more ruffled than sharp and lends to a light, soft appearance in arrangements. The color remains fairly consistent all season here.

The Details

  • Fern Ridge Fancy

  • Bloom Form:

    Informal Decorative

  • Bloom Color:

    Soft Lavender

  • Bloom Size:

    7 in

  • Plant Height:

    4 ft

All our tubers are individually labeled, and all orders are individually inspected for quality and accuracy prior to shipment. Additionally, international tuber orders (currently Canada) are individually inspected by the Pennsylvania Department of Agriculture. Coseytown Flowers dahlia fields and storage facilities are inspected annually by the Pennsylvania Department of Agriculture and we possess all needed inspections and licensing to sell dahlia tubers and seed. Every dahlia tuber and seed sold have been grown right here in Greencastle, PA.

We take the health of our plants and tubers seriously by testing for and providing our dahlia plants with the proper conditions, nutrition and proactive management for optimal plant and pollinator health. We also proactively test for Cucumber mosaic virus (CMV), Tomato spotted wilt virus (TSWV), Impatiens necrotic spot virus (INSV) and Tobacco mosaic virus (TMV).
